The RWK-2.5 is a two-part robot designed by Teko. This robot features two independent robots linked together to form a single larger robot. These robots are equipped with a dual arm system with six degrees of freedom in each arm, allowing them to perform delicate tasks such as picking up and manipulating small parts. The two robots can also be operated independently, which makes them suitable for use in a variety of robotic applications including pick and place, assembly, and machine tending. They are powered by a high-performance CPU and use a wireless communications system, enabling them to be remotely monitored and controlled. The RWK-2.5 has a maximum payload capacity of 10kg and can move at a maximum speed of 0.5 m/s, making it an ideal choice for use in a variety of industries.
